Question 795284: 1.) Alice is twice as old as Jimmy. In Twelve years, the sum of their ages is 99. How old is each now?
2.) A certain doctor's age is no 7/9 of what it will be 18 years from now. Just how old is he now?
3.) The sum of the ages of a father and her daughter is 44 years old. The father's age is 4 years more than 3 times the daughter's age. find the ages of both.

first one
x + 2x + 12 + 12 = 99 (in twelve years the sum of their ages is 99, there are two of them, thats why i put in 12 + 12)
combine like terms...
3x + 24 = 99
subtract 24 from both sides
3x = 75
divide both sides by 3
x = 25
jimmy is 25, alice is 50

doc is 7/9 of what he will be 18 years from now. that tells me that 18 is 2/9 of his age in the future, so multiply 18 x 4.5 = 81 (4.5 is how many times 2 will go into 9 and make the fraction a whole number). you can make it a little easier by saying that it will be 9 of 1/9, so just multiply 9 x 9 = 81. 18 years from now he will be 81, so subtract 18 from 81 to learn that his current age is 63.
